Musique 21 presents a program inspired by The Bardo, a concept in Tibetan Buddhist philosophy describing a state between lives, tracing a journey through transformation, loss, and renewal across a continuous arc. Anchored by selections from Paul Lansky’s Threads, the performance unfolds in three sections—initiation, luminosity, and rebirth—expressed through music for varied ensemble voices. Lighting, projections, and theatrical elements create an immersive experience, guiding the audience through each phase. Conducted by Emily Trapani.
